Hébergement d’un site WordPress traditionnel impose un serveur qui exécute PHP et une base de données. La tendance 2026 favorise la transformation de WordPress en CMS découplé pour servir des pages pré-générées via un CDN.
Ce texte explique comment utiliser Hébergement WordPress avec JAMstack pour produire des Sites statiques. Il détaille la Génération statique, les usages de API WordPress et le Déploiement Jamstack.
A retenir :
- Servir des pages pré-générées réduit la charge serveur et accélère la Performance web.
- WordPress headless permet d’éditer contenu et de publier via des API.
- CDN et fonctions sans serveur gèrent les besoins dynamiques.
- Choisir le bon SSG dépend du projet et de l’équipe.
Hébergement WordPress et jamstack : principes et bénéfices
qu’est-ce que jamstack
JAMstack combine JavaScript, API et balisage pré-rendu. Les pages sont générées avant la mise en ligne. Le CDN sert ces fichiers depuis le point le plus proche de l’utilisateur.
Le résultat : pages plus rapides, plus sûres et plus simples à mettre à l’échelle. Les exemples concrets en production montrent des temps de chargement divisés par trois.
pourquoi basculer WordPress en headless
Utiliser WordPress headless isole la gestion de contenu de la couche de rendu. L’éditeur garde l’interface habituelle. Le développeur publie via API WordPress.
Retour d’expérience : pour un client e-commerce, la migration headless a réduit les coûts d’hébergement et accéléré l’affichage produit.
À retenir :
- Le découplage contenu/affichage facilite la réutilisation des données.
- Le rendu statique améliore le référencement technique.
- Les mises à jour de contenu peuvent déclencher une régénération automatisée.
- La maintenance serveur devient minimale.
Génération statique avec WordPress headless et API WordPress
workflow de génération statique
Le workflow typique : écrire dans WordPress, webhook déclenche un build, SSG génère les pages, CDN déploie les fichiers. Ce pipeline automatise le Déploiement Jamstack.
Exemple WordPress intégré : dans functions.php, on peut envoyer un webhook vers GitHub Actions après publication. Cela déclenche un build Netlify ou Vercel.
intégration de l’API WordPress
L’API WordPress REST ou GraphQL fournit le contenu au SSG. Le SSG récupère les articles, images et métadonnées pour produire le balisage statique.
Témoignage 1 :
« La synchronisation via l’API a réduit le temps de mise en ligne des pages de dix à deux minutes. »
Développeur agence Carrot Creative
À retenir :
- Automatisez via webhooks pour des builds instantanés.
- Utilisez GraphQL si vous avez besoin de filtres complexes.
- Séparez les accès lecture et écriture des API.
- Testez les performances de l’API avant la mise en production.
Performance web, sécurité site statique et CDN pour le déploiement jamstack
impact sur la performance web
Servir du HTML statique depuis un CDN minimise la latence. Les tests montrent des scores Core Web Vitals meilleurs pour les sites statiques. L’optimisation d’images et la réduction du JavaScript accroissent ce gain.
Retour d’expérience : un blog migré en JAMstack a vu son taux de rebond diminuer et son trafic organique augmenter.
sécurité site statique et gestion des API
Sécurité site statique : la surface d’attaque est réduite car peu de code s’exécute côté serveur. Les API et fonctions serverless doivent être sécurisées et les clés stockées hors du code.
« Les sites statiques limitent grandement les vecteurs d’attaque tout en permettant des interactions via des fonctions sécurisées. »
WPBeginner
À retenir :
- Placez les contenus statiques sur CDN pour résilience et performance.
- Chiffrez les échanges en HTTPS et protégez les clés API.
- Utilisez des fonctions serverless pour les formulaires et paiements.
- Surveillez les endpoints API et mettez en place des limites de taux.
| Générateur | Langage | Usage type | Points forts |
|---|---|---|---|
| Next.js | JavaScript | E-commerce, apps | SSR + SSG, routes API |
| Gatsby | JavaScript | Sites marketing | GraphQL, plugins |
| Hugo | Go | Docs, gros sites | Build rapides |
| Jekyll | Ruby | Blogs simples | Facile, GitHub Pages |
Bonnes pratiques pour le déploiement jamstack et hébergement WordPress
préparer la migration
Définissez les exigences du projet. Identifiez le SSG et les services API nécessaires. Planifiez la gestion des images et des URLs.
Mon avis : une migration réussie se prépare en testant d’abord sur un sous-domaine.
processus de déploiement et maintenance
Automatisez les builds avec CI/CD. Monitorisez les performances et mettez à jour les dépendances. Archivez les versions dans Git pour pouvoir revenir en arrière.
Témoignage 2 : « La CI a rendu nos déploiements prévisibles et sûrs », indique une responsable produit.
À retenir :
- Sélectionnez un SSG adapté à l’équipe.
- Automatisez les builds et testez les changements en staging.
- Documentez le pipeline et formez les éditeurs WordPress.
- Consultez jamstack.org et Netlify pour des guides pratiques.
Insight final : la combinaison de Hébergement WordPress et JAMstack offre un compromis puissant entre édition conviviale et Performance web. Un projet pilote valide les choix avant d’étendre la méthode.
